The Great Wall of China has been vandalised after workers ploughed through a section of the wall in northern Shanxi province. Local police detained two workers, who caused “irreversible damage” by using an excavator to widen an existing gap and create a shortcut, according to the Youyu County Public Security Bureau. The damaged section of the wall is part of the Ming Great Wall, one of the most visited tourist destinations in China.
